O Ravlo is a scholar working on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ine, Surgery and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, O Ravlo has authored 28 papers receiving a total of 771 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Anesthesiology and Pain Medicine, 14 papers in Surgery and 6 papers in Cardiology and Cardiovascular Medicine. Recurrent topics in O Ravlo's work include Anesthesia and Pain Management (12 papers), Anesthesia and Sedative Agents (11 papers) and Cardiac, Anesthesia and Surgical Outcomes (6 papers). O Ravlo is often cited by papers focused on Anesthesia and Pain Management (12 papers), Anesthesia and Sedative Agents (11 papers) and Cardiac, Anesthesia and Surgical Outcomes (6 papers). O Ravlo collaborates with scholars based in Denmark, United States and Sweden. O Ravlo's co-authors include Michael E. Crawford, Vagn Bach, M Djernes, Sophus H. Johansen, F Wiberg-Jørgensen, N. W. Johannessen, Kurt Espersen, B Chraemmer-Jørgensen, J. S. Gravenstein and Lars Heslet and has published in prestigious journals such as Pain, Anesthesiology and Anesthesia & Analgesia.
